Kham Yai is a low-density residential subdistrict shaped by its natural landscape, featuring a cluster of lakes, rivers, and religious sites. The area is largely flat with minimal urban development, supporting a quiet, community-oriented atmosphere. While not a commercial hub, it maintains essential services and limited retail options, indicating a lifestyle centered on local needs and a slower pace of life.
The district is infrastructure-light, with basic healthcare and retail services such as two Makro hypermarkets, a pharmacy, and a small number of convenience stores. It appears to serve a mix of local residents, with limited appeal for expats or high-end development. Accessibility is minimal, with only six bus stops in the area, suggesting a reliance on private transport for daily needs.
